Ho un problema che mi sta facendo dannare..

Spiegarlo sarebbe molto dispersivo, farò un esempio di "fantasia":

Voglio registrare i lavori eseguiti da un operaio, i lavori si svolgono in Italia e/o all'estero.

Creo due tabelle e due maschere per inserire i dati,
in una tabella registro i lavori eseguiti in Italia nell'altra tutti gli altri lavori.

Ovviamente i due tipi di lavoro hanno condizioni retributive diverse..

Alla fine di tutto il discorso ho una query riepilogativa di tutti i lavori, ipotiziamo che questa query sia fatta così:


codice:
Operaio | Lavori mese di | Ore Italia | Ore Estero | Totale Ore

mettiamo che un operaio un mese non lavori all'estero,
quindi registro solo le ore fatte in Italia,

e nella query avrò

codice:
Operaio | Lavori mese di | Ore Italia | Ore Estero | Totale Ore

Pippo   | Gennaio        | 20         |            | ##########

ECCO IL PROBLEMA ! come vedete in "Ore Estero" è vuoto non c'è lo zero.. e non può essere che così, visto che per inserire i dati ho aperto solo la maschera dei "Lavori Italia"

e la somma nel Totale Ore non viene calcolata


Spero di essermi spiegato e di aver fatto capire il concetto.. purtroppo nella realtà il tutto è molto più complicato.. e sarebbe quasi impossibile creare una maschera unica, diverrebbe enorme.. oltre che scomodissima da usare..



Access mi travolge..




Questo database è stato fatto con Access 97